So, “Grimstone” was a solid read, but not quite the mind-blowing experience I was hoping for. The premise is seriously intriguing— a dark, gothic romance with a brooding guy with a troubled past and a ton of secrets and a mansion that Remi thinks may be haunted or something. I’m all for that. The chemistry between Remi and Dane is undeniably strong, but I wish their relationship had more emotional depth. Danes mysterious vibe was on point, but sometimes I felt like I was waiting for him to open up more and let us in on his secrets a little earlier. The creepy atmosphere and surprising twist kept me hooked, but something about the story just fell a bit short for me.
Overall, it’s a good read if you like suspenseful romances, but it didn’t completely blow me away. I’m giving it 3.5 stars.
